Question 1: Under the OSHA Lockout/Tagout (LOTO) standard, when must a housekeeper stop work and notify maintenance?
- When a room needs deep cleaning
- When equipment such as a floor buffer is malfunctioning or has exposed wiring (Correct answer)
- When a guest complains about noise from equipment
- When cleaning supplies run low
Correct answer: When equipment such as a floor buffer is malfunctioning or has exposed wiring
Malfunctioning or damaged equipment with exposed wiring poses electrocution risks and must be taken out of service under LOTO procedures.
Question 2: Which label system is commonly used on chemical containers to communicate hazard levels quickly in US workplaces?
- ISO 9001 labeling
- NFPA 704 or GHS-compliant labels (Correct answer)
- USDA grade stamps
- FDA nutrition fact panels
Correct answer: NFPA 704 or GHS-compliant labels
GHS (Globally Harmonized System) labels with pictograms are required under OSHA HazCom 2012, and NFPA 704 diamond labels are widely used for rapid hazard communication.
Question 3: A housekeeper finds a used hypodermic needle in a guest room. What is the correct procedure?
- Pick it up with a paper towel and place it in the trash
- Use tongs or a mechanical device to place it in a sharps container (Correct answer)
- Leave it and inform the next shift
- Flush it down the toilet
Correct answer: Use tongs or a mechanical device to place it in a sharps container
Needles must never be picked up by hand; use tongs or a mechanical picker and deposit in an approved sharps (puncture-resistant) container to prevent needlestick injuries.
Question 4: What is the primary purpose of OSHA's Right-to-Know laws as they apply to housekeeping staff?
- To allow workers to choose which chemicals they prefer to use
- To ensure workers are informed about the hazardous substances they work with (Correct answer)
- To give employees the right to refuse any cleaning task
- To regulate pay rates for hazardous cleaning work
Correct answer: To ensure workers are informed about the hazardous substances they work with
Right-to-Know laws require employers to inform and train workers about the hazardous chemicals in their workplace so they can protect themselves.
Question 5: When using a backpack vacuum cleaner, what ergonomic practice helps prevent musculoskeletal injury?
- Leaning forward at the waist to extend reach
- Adjusting the harness so the weight is evenly distributed on the back and hips (Correct answer)
- Carrying the unit with one shoulder strap only for speed
- Holding the vacuum hose above shoulder height at all times
Correct answer: Adjusting the harness so the weight is evenly distributed on the back and hips
Proper harness adjustment distributes weight evenly, reducing strain on the spine and shoulders and lowering the risk of musculoskeletal disorders.
Question 6: Which of the following is a leading cause of injury among professional housekeepers in the US according to occupational health data?
- Chemical burns from disinfectants
- Musculoskeletal disorders from repetitive motion and overexertion (Correct answer)
- Hearing loss from vacuuming
- Eye injuries from lighting
Correct answer: Musculoskeletal disorders from repetitive motion and overexertion
Repetitive motion, lifting, pushing carts, and overexertion make musculoskeletal disorders (MSDs) the most common occupational injury among hotel and facility housekeepers.
Question 7: What action should a housekeeper take before entering a room where pesticide treatment has recently been performed?
- Enter immediately and open windows
- Check the re-entry interval on the pesticide label and wait the required time (Correct answer)
- Spray air freshener to neutralize the pesticide
- Ask a guest if it smells safe
Correct answer: Check the re-entry interval on the pesticide label and wait the required time
Pesticide labels specify a re-entry interval (REI)—the minimum time before unprotected workers may enter a treated area—which must be strictly followed for safety.
